What is Navier AI?
Navier AI is a specialized AI platform designed for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D), enabling engineers and developers to drastically accelerate the simulation of complex physical systems. By combining physics-informed machine learning with state-of-the-art graph neural networks, Navier AI solves CFD simulations in seconds rather than hours or days.
The software operates as an intelligent copilot in the engineering workflow for aerospace, automotive, and industrial applications. Engineers can import CAD models, define boundary conditions, and interactively visualize aerodynamic and thermal behavior in real time.
Navier AI focuses on seamless integration into existing Computer-Aided Engineering (CAE) environments. By significantly reducing time-consuming meshing and slow numerical iterations, the tool enables R&D teams to explore significantly more design candidates in much less time.

Typical use case
An automotive aerodynamics team aims to lower the drag coefficient of a new electric vehicle concept. Instead of waiting days for traditional HPC cluster runs, the team uploads their CAD models into Navier AI and interactively tests dozens of spoiler and body revisions in real time. This compresses iteration cycles from weeks down to a single afternoon and cuts HPC compute overhead.

When a different tool fits better
Not suitable for basic 2D drawing tasks, web interface design, or non-physics data analysis. It should also be evaluated carefully for extremely niche fluid dynamic domains lacking training data.
